How to fill out contract documents for 2014

How to fill out contract documents for 2014:
01
Start by gathering all the necessary information for the contract. This includes the names and contact details of the parties involved, the date the contract will be effective, and any specific terms or conditions that need to be included.
02
Read through the contract carefully and familiarize yourself with its contents. Make sure you understand all the clauses and provisions before proceeding with filling out the documents.
03
Begin by filling out the heading of the contract, which typically includes the title of the agreement, the date, and the names of the parties involved. Ensure that all this information is accurate and up to date.
04
Move on to the main body of the contract. This is where you will outline the various terms and conditions agreed upon by both parties. Be meticulous when entering this information, ensuring that it is clear, specific, and concise.
05
Pay particular attention to the essential provisions of the contract, such as payment terms, delivery schedules, and any penalties or legal consequences for non-compliance. Make sure all relevant details are included and accurately represented.
06
If there are any additional provisions or specific requirements, such as non-disclosure agreements or warranties, carefully address them in the appropriate sections of the contract.
07
Once you have filled out all the necessary information, carefully review the entire contract to ensure its accuracy and completeness. Check for any potential errors, inconsistencies, or missing details that may need to be addressed.
08
If you are unsure about any aspect of the contract or require legal advice, consider consulting with an attorney or a legal professional who can provide guidance and ensure that the contract meets all legal requirements.
